Fed Rate Cut Hints Drive Market Momentum
One of the most substantial influences this week came from Federal Reserve Chairman Jerome Powell’s speech at Jackson Hole. His dovish tone suggested that a potential rate cut could be on the horizon, which created a "buy the rumor" atmosphere across financial markets. Investment communities seized this anticipation, leading to a notable surge in both stock and crypto markets.
Market Response: A Positive Outlook
In the wake of Powell’s speech, the cryptocurrency market exhibited a remarkable bullish sentiment. Ethereum (ETH) inspired enthusiasm, trading at approximately $4,834—just shy of its all-time high of $4,866. This brought the entire crypto community buzzing with excitement as they anticipate a potential breakout. Bitcoin (BTC), on the other hand, saw itself hovering around $117,000, while aiming to reclaim the significant $120,000 mark, which serves as a psychological barrier for many investors.
On-Chain Data Signals Mixed Implications
While the atmosphere seems exuberant, on-chain data provides a more nuanced picture. Ethereum’s valuation has entered what some analysts consider a "danger zone" according to its MVRV (Market Value to Realized Value) ratio, which currently hovers at +15%. Such a level often indicates that altcoins are ripe for a pullback. This sentiment is compounded by rising caution around Bitcoin—over 70,000 BTC began circulating on exchanges, a trend typically seen before seasoned traders start liquidating their holdings.
Altcoin Market Highlights: Chainlink and Yeezy Memecoin
The altcoin market has its unique narratives. Chainlink (LINK) stands out with its impressive performance, decoupling from broader market trends to reach new heights. With prices climbing to $27.11, its highest point since December 2024, the community is witnessing renewed interest and engagement.
In stark contrast, the rise and fall of the Yeezy memecoin—allegedly tied to Kanye West—illustrated the volatility inherent within the memecoin space. This cryptocurrency witnessed a meteoric rise to a $3 billion market cap before plummeting under $1 billion, leaving more than 56,000 wallets facing potential losses. The event serves as a reminder of the irrational exuberance often seen in the crypto market, emphasizing the importance of conducting due diligence.
Sentiment Analysis: Indicators of Market Trends
Market sentiment is a powerful driver of price action. Prior to the market rally, social media activity indicated extreme negativity among retail traders. Sentiments reached their lowest since July, acting as a contrarian indicator that a market bottom was near. The subsequent upward movement in prices underscores how closely intertwined social sentiment is with market behavior.
However, the increasing mentions of "Fed," "rate," and "cut" on social platforms saw an 11-month high, hinting that bullish narrative discussions might be reaching excessive levels—often a sign of impending market corrections.
Analyzing Bitcoin and Ethereum: Trends and Risks
Bitcoin’s ongoing consolidation phase shows caution as several on-chain metrics signal potential volatility. While still holding around $117,000, indicators such as an increase in supply on exchanges suggest that some traders might be positioning to sell, a warning light for new investors. The long-term MVRV ratio indicating +18.5% raises concerns for long-term holders, suggesting profit-taking may become a trend.
Conversely, Ethereum showcases a mixed bag. Although its exciting price action sparks optimism, the eye-popping +58.5% long-term MVRV is alarming. Coupled with a sharp drop in the Mean Dollar Invested Age—a sign that dormant coins may be re-entering circulation—investors need to tread cautiously.
